Well, if you don't mind ignoring the rest of the testing framework, you
could probably look at URIResolverTest.java, which if I recall
correctly shows plugging in a resolver and watching for both an include
and a document() to go by.

You can find this in one of the nightly smoketest .tar.gz files at:
http://xml.apache.org/xalan-j/dist/nightly/
 
or you can browse just this source at:
http://cvs.apache.org/viewcvs.cgi/xml-xalan/test/java/src/org/apache/qetest/trax/URIResolverTest.java
